Resident questions CDBG plan funding and park siting during Pomona Park special meeting
Summary
Resident Larry Flaman asked the council and consultants about project funding and which park features would be sited at Mayor Park; council members and the consultant answered that the town is committing $25,000 as leverage and that final siting and dimensions (such as trail length) are to be determined.

During public comment at the special meeting, resident Larry Flaman asked how the proposed projects would be funded and sought clarification about which items would be placed at Mayor Park, asking specifically, "How many linear feet the trail will be?" Jeffrey Winters replied that the project package had been recommended by the CATF committee and that the town's $25,000 commitment would serve as leveraged funds for the CDBG application.
Council members asked procedural and timeline questions; Councilman Rohrbaugh asked about the grant review timeline and Winters said the process generally takes about 60 days and includes a site visit. The council voted to authorize the application and committed the local match; the transcript does not record a detailed funding breakdown or final siting decisions for park features.
